Certi fit Hood
I bought the hood and did all the prep and install myself. Fitment isn't as good as OEM but I have seen alot of people with more expensive aftermarket hoods that don't fit any better. Here are a couple pics of mine. Gaps aren't 100% but I only paid $250 so no complaints though I think they went up $25 or $30 now, mine is actually 2 yrs old now.
